On Thu, Feb 27, 2014 at 10:37 PM, <shuox....@intel.com> wrote: > From: Liu ShuoX <shuox....@intel.com> > > ftrace_read_cnt need to be reset in open to support mutli times > getting the records. > > Signed-off-by: Liu ShuoX <shuox....@intel.com> > --- > fs/pstore/ram.c | 1 + > 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+) > > diff --git a/fs/pstore/ram.c b/fs/pstore/ram.c > index fa8cef2..a5d0cab 100644 > --- a/fs/pstore/ram.c > +++ b/fs/pstore/ram.c > @@ -101,6 +101,7 @@ static int ramoops_pstore_open(struct pstore_info *psi) > > cxt->dump_read_cnt = 0; > cxt->console_read_cnt = 0; > + cxt->ftrace_read_cnt = 0; > return 0; > }
I think we need a separate function for "clear" for the ramoops_context struct. IIUC, we're missing a similar initialization in ramoops_probe, which lacks both console_read_cnt=0 and ftrace_read_cnt=0.
